Phenotypic and genotypic identification of bacteria from the Burkholderia cepacia complex

Research Institute for Plague Control, Volgograd, Russia

Aim. Evaluation of the diagnostic value of pheno- and genotypic characteristics of B.cepacia strains collection. Materials and methods. Phenotypic and genetic methods of identification and differentiation of 25 strains of the B.cepacia complex. Results. Polyphasic taxonomic approach utilizing multiple diagnostic tests was used for accurate identification of Burkholderia species. Algorithm for identification of microorganisms from the B.cepacia complex was developed. Conclusion. Combined use of phenotypic and molecular genetic tests, such as recA gene PCR, is recommended for differentiation of the B.cepacia complex genomovars.
